Ultimate Basketball DJ app icon - basketball with headphones and hoop

ULTIMATE
BASKETBALL DJ

YOUR COURT. YOUR SOUND.
HYPE THE CROWD. FIRE UP THE TEAM.

The ultimate sidekick for game day audio. Announce starting lineups, trigger player intro songs, and fire off event music with a single tap. Built for basketball.

8
Built-in Events
3
Playback Modes
iOS 17+
Required
🏀
COMING SOON

Coming soon to the App Store

Ultimate Basketball DJ app icon
🏀
🎶
🎷

STARTING LINEUPS THAT BRING THE ENERGY

Every player deserves their moment. Basketball DJ plays a full intro sequence for each starter — announcement, number, and song — all with a single tap.

THE LINEUP INTRO SEQUENCE

1

Player Announcement

"Now introducing, number 23..."

2

AI Name Announcement PRO

A natural-sounding voice calls the player's name

3

Intro Song

Their song plays automatically

Set a unique intro song for every player on the roster
Drag to reorder your starting lineup on the fly
Swipe to bench inactive players or mark the next player up
Auto-advance to the next player after each intro
Per-player control over which parts of the sequence play

EVERY BIG MOMENT GETS ITS OWN SOUNDTRACK

Three pointer? Slam dunk? Halftime show? Tap the event, and the music plays instantly.

🎵 Warm Ups
🇺🇸 National Anthem
🏀 Three Pointer
💥 Slam Dunk
Timeout
🎶 Halftime
📢 Free Throw
🏆 Victory

Pro users can create custom events with their own names, icons, and colors.

GAME-CHANGING FEATURES

Everything you need to run the soundtrack for any game, from rec league to varsity.

STARTING LINEUPS

Announce each player, call their name, and play their intro song — all in one tap. Auto-advances through your lineup.

PLAYER SETUP

Configure your roster, set your starting lineup, and adjust on the fly mid-game. Drag to reorder, swipe to bench, tap to play.

SMART PLAYBACK

Shuffle never repeats until all songs play. In Order follows your sequence. Pick lets you choose each time.

YOUR MUSIC, YOUR WAY

Search the Apple Music catalog or import MP3, AAC, WAV, and AIFF files. Bulk-import from your playlists.

PRO AUDIO EDITING

Visual waveform editor with pinch-to-zoom. Set start and end times and add fade effects for professional transitions.

ICLOUD SYNC

Your teams, players, songs, and setlists sync across all your devices automatically.

PRO FEATURE

THREE PRO ANNOUNCERS. ONE TAP.

Choose from Big Bill, Carlos, or Tommy to call your game. Each announcer delivers jersey numbers with personality, then AI generates a natural-sounding call of each player's name.

DISTINCT VOICES

Three announcer voices with real personality. Pick the one that fits your arena vibe.

AI-GENERATED NAMES

Natural-sounding AI calls each player's name. Not robotic — sounds like a real announcer.

PHONETIC SUPPORT

Tricky names? Enter a phonetic spelling (Nguyen → "Win") and the AI nails it every time.

OFFLINE CACHING

Announcements are cached locally after first generation. Works at the gym, even without Wi-Fi.

PRO FEATURE

SAVE YOUR SETUP. LOAD IT IN SECONDS.

Skip the pregame scramble. Save your entire game-day configuration as a setlist and load it with one tap. Different team? Different gym? Different setlist.

🚀 New to DJ-ing? Start with a curated setlist and make it your own.

Curated setlists require an Apple Music subscription for playback.

INSTANT GAME-READY

No need to build from scratch. Load a curated setlist and you're ready to rock the court in under a minute.

CURATED THEMES

Stadium Classics, Hip Hop Hits, Rock Anthems, Kids Favorites — professionally curated with crowd-tested tracks.

SWAP IN SECONDS

Tournament weekend? Different league? One tap switches your entire setup. Save your own winning configs too.

ALWAYS GROWING

New setlists added regularly — seasonal themes, holiday vibes, and fresh collections to keep your sound evolving.

HOW IT WORKS

Four steps to game-day audio perfection

1

ADD YOUR ROSTER

Create your team, add players with names and numbers, and set your starting lineup.

2

ASSIGN INTRO SONGS

Pick an intro song for each player from Apple Music or your local files. Trim it to the perfect clip.

3

SET UP EVENTS

Add songs to events like Three Pointer, Slam Dunk, and Victory. Choose how each event plays back.

4

TIP OFF

Tap to announce your starting lineup and trigger event music. Basketball DJ handles the rest.

PRO FEATURES

BUILT FOR GAME DAY

Free users get 1 team, 8 players, 10 songs, and shuffle. Go Pro for the complete toolkit.

Unlimited Songs
3
Teams
3
Playback Modes
🚀
Setlists + AI
SEASON PASS
1-year subscription

COMMON QUESTIONS

Everything you need to know to get started.

Is Basketball DJ free?

Yes! The free tier includes 1 team, 8 players, 10 songs, and shuffle playback. That's enough to run a full game. Upgrade to Pro for more teams, unlimited songs, AI announcements, and setlists.

Do I need Apple Music?

No, but we highly recommend it! You can always import local audio files (MP3, AAC, WAV, AIFF) and use Basketball DJ completely without Apple Music. Apple Music integration is optional and lets you search and import songs from the full catalog. The setlist feature requires Apple Music.

How do starting lineup announcements work?

Each lineup intro has three phases: a jersey number announcement, an AI-generated name call, and the player's intro song. You can toggle each phase on or off for every player. The sequence plays with a single tap and auto-advances to the next player.

What if a player's name is hard to pronounce?

You can enter a phonetic spelling for any player (for example, "Nguyen" becomes "Win"). The AI announcer uses the phonetic version to generate a natural-sounding name call.

How does shuffle work?

Shuffle plays a random song from the event's pool each time you tap. It tracks which songs have already played and cycles through all of them before repeating, so you get variety without repetition.

Can I use it offline at the gym?

Yes. Local audio files and previously generated AI announcements work without an internet connection. Apple Music songs require an active subscription and may need to be downloaded ahead of time for offline playback.

What are setlists?

Setlists save your entire event and song configuration. Create a setup for each team or tournament, then load it with one tap before the game. Pro users can also browse curated setlists with pre-selected songs for different themes.

Can I manage multiple teams?

Pro users can manage up to 3 teams, each with their own roster, starting lineup, announcer voice, and intro songs. Switch between teams instantly from the Lineup tab.

What playback modes are available?

Three modes: Shuffle plays a random song each time, In Order plays songs top-to-bottom in sequence, and Pick lets you manually choose which song to play. You can set a different mode for each event.

How do I cancel or manage my subscription?

Basketball DJ uses Apple's subscription system. Manage or cancel your Season Pass anytime in Settings > Apple ID > Subscriptions on your device.

GAME DAY TIPS

Set yourself up for success before tip-off.

🔋

CHARGE UP

Start the game with a full battery. Continuous audio playback and screen-on time add up over 4 quarters.

🔕

DO NOT DISTURB

Turn on Focus mode or Do Not Disturb to prevent calls and notifications from interrupting playback mid-game.

🔊

TEST YOUR SOUND

Connect to the PA system and test playback volume before tip-off. Walk through a few lineup intros to check levels.

📲

PREP YOUR LINEUP

Set your starting lineup, assign intro songs, and generate AI announcements before you get to the gym.

GET ULTIMATE BASKETBALL DJ

Coming soon to the App Store. Turn every game into an unforgettable experience.

🏀
COMING SOON

Stay tuned for the launch

Requires iOS 17.0 or later.

Ultimate Hockey DJ app icon

ALSO FROM ULTIMATE SPORTS DJ

ULTIMATE HOCKEY DJ

Goal songs, penalty music, and game day audio for youth hockey. Available now on the App Store.

Learn more
Ultimate Dugout DJ app icon

ALSO FROM ULTIMATE SPORTS DJ

ULTIMATE DUGOUT DJ

Walk-up songs, game day music, and announcements for youth baseball and softball. Available now on the App Store.

Learn more